Comparison between reproductive, productive, health and lifetime traits of Holstein dairy cows across different generations under Egyptian conditions

This study of 2,980 Holstein cows in Egypt over five generations (1996–2022) reveals that while genetic upgrading significantly increased per-lactation milk yields and reduced health issues like mastitis and lameness, it simultaneously led to deteriorated reproductive efficiency, shortened productive careers, and reduced longevity due to the mismatch between high-metabolic demands and local environmental conditions.

The State of Traditional Food Markets in Sub-Saharan Africa:  Estimating the number of traditional food markets in Sub-Saharan Africa: now and into the future

Drawing on primary data from 358 markets across six Sub-Saharan African cities, this paper estimates there are approximately 27,800 traditional food markets today and projects their future evolution through 2050 via five scenarios, arguing that local government decisions regarding these markets will critically shape the continent's food security, economic development, and sustainability.

Stronger-than-expected CO2 fertilization of soybean inferred from paired C3/C4 yield records

By leveraging the contrasting photosynthetic responses of rotated US soybean (C3) and maize (C4) crops to isolate shared agronomic trends, this study reveals that rising atmospheric CO2 has driven a 43% increase in soybean yields since 1979—approximately three times higher than Free-Air CO2 Enrichment estimates—highlighting the critical role of co-evolving cultivars and management in amplifying the fertilization effect.
